jquery可以删除所有的子元素吗?答案是:可以。下面本篇文章给大家介绍一下。有一定的参考价值,有需要的朋友可以参考一下,希望对大家有所帮助。
在jquery中,可以使用empty()方法删除所有的子元素。
empty() 方法移除被选元素的所有子节点和内容。
注意:该方法不会移除元素本身,或它的属性。
语法
$(selector).empty()
示例:移除所有 <div> 元素的内容:
<!DOCTYPE html> <html> <head> <meta charset="utf-8"> <script src="https://cdn.staticfile.org/jquery/1.10.2/jquery.min.js"> </script> <script> $(document).ready(function(){ $("button").click(function(){ $("div").empty(); }); }); </script> </head> <body> <div style="height:100px;background-color:yellow"> 这是一些文本。 <p>这是div块中的一个段落。<<i style="color:transparent">来源gaodai$ma#com搞$代*码网</i>;/p> </div> <p>这是div块外部的一个段落。</p> <button>移除div块中的内容</button> </body> </html>
更多web前端相关知识,请查阅 搞代码网 !!
以上就是jquery可以删除所有的子元素吗?的详细内容,更多请关注gaodaima搞代码网其它相关文章!